Whoever has a whole face receives his Lord with his essence, the Messenger of God, may God’s prayers and peace be upon him, would see behind him as he sees what is in front of him, so he was a whole face, so the one seeking rain from his Lord should turn to his Lord with his entire self, for he does not have a tangible or moral part, whether apparent or hidden. Except that he is poor and in need of God’s mercy upon him in obtaining His blessings or the continuation of blessings upon him. This is why God answers the one who is in need in supplication, for the one who is in need is the one who calls upon his Lord out of poverty to Him. What prevents people from answering from God in their supplication to Him is the fact that they call on Him out of wealth due to their attention to the reasons while they are in need.
